Corrugated roof repair services involve the assessment, maintenance, and restoration of roofs made from corrugated metal sheets. These services typically address issues such as corrosion, leaks, or physical damage caused by weather conditions or aging materials. Skilled contractors inspect the roof to identify problem areas, then perform necessary repairs which may include patching holes, replacing damaged panels, or applying protective coatings to extend the roof’s lifespan. Proper repair ensures the roof maintains its integrity, preventing further deterioration and safeguarding the underlying structure.
This type of repair service helps resolve common problems associated with corrugated roofs, such as rust and corrosion that weaken the metal over time. Leaks are another frequent concern, often resulting from damaged or missing panels or compromised sealants. Repair services also address physical damage from impacts or severe weather events, which can cause dents, punctures, or cracks. Timely repairs can prevent water infiltration and structural issues, reducing the risk of costly damages and prolonging the overall durability of the roof.

Material Replacement Costs - Replacing corrugated roofing panels typically costs between $1.50 and $4.00 per square foot, depending on material quality and thickness. For a small repair, costs might range from $200 to $600 for panel replacement. Larger projects can increase the total expense significantly.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for corrugated roof repairs gener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the project's complexity and size, often totaling $300 to $1,200 for standard repairs. Additional factors such as roof height and accessibility may influence pricing.
Patch and Sealant Costs - Small patch jobs and sealant applications typically range from $100 to $400, depending on the extent of the damage and materials used. Sealants may cost between $10 and $30 per tube, with labor included in the overall estimate. These repairs are often part of minor maintenance services.
Comprehensive Repair Estimates - Full-scale corrugated roof repairs can range from $1,000 to $4,000 or more, depending on the scope, materials, and labor involved.
